3.4.3 MAC Filtering
If you want to restrict users from accessing certain Internet applications/services (e.g. Internet
websites, email, FTP etc.) by their MAC addresses, then you can set up the filtering rules here.
Entries in this table are used to restrict certain types of data packets from your local network to
Internet through the Router. MAC filter can be helpful in securing or restricting your local network.
Parameters
Description
Enable MAC Filtering
Check this box to enable the MAC filtering function.
MAC Address
Input the MAC address of the devices you want to filter,
format ‘aa:bb:cc:dd:ee:ff’.
Comment
You can input any text here as the comment of this MAC
address, like ‘ROOM 2A Computer’.
Current Filter Table
From the table, you can check each MAC Address filter
setting.
